在数字化时代,社交媒体已成为人们日常生活中不可或缺的一部分。一个优秀的社交媒体平台,不仅要有丰富的功能,更要有流畅的界面和丰富的互动体验。而这一切的背后,离不开UI框架的强大支持。本文将揭秘社交媒体后台,探讨UI框架如何让界面更流畅,互动更丰富。
UI框架:界面设计的基石
UI框架,即用户界面框架,是一种用于构建用户界面的工具或库。它提供了一套预定义的组件、样式和交互规则,帮助开发者快速搭建美观、易用的界面。在社交媒体后台,UI框架扮演着至关重要的角色。
1. 组件化设计
UI框架通过组件化设计,将界面拆分成一个个独立的模块。这些模块可以单独使用,也可以组合使用,从而实现丰富的界面效果。例如,一个社交媒体平台可能包含以下组件:
- 头像组件:展示用户头像,支持缩放、旋转等交互。
- 卡片组件:展示动态内容,如文章、图片、视频等。
- 评论组件:展示用户评论,支持点赞、回复等互动。
2. 主题风格
UI框架提供了一套主题风格,包括颜色、字体、间距等。开发者可以根据需求调整主题风格,使界面与品牌形象保持一致。此外,主题风格还支持响应式设计,确保在不同设备上都能呈现最佳效果。
3. 交互效果
UI框架内置了丰富的交互效果,如动画、过渡、弹出框等。这些效果可以使界面更加生动,提升用户体验。例如,在社交媒体平台上,用户点赞、评论等操作可以伴随着动画效果,增加趣味性。
UI框架让界面更流畅
流畅的界面是社交媒体平台的核心竞争力之一。UI框架通过以下方式实现界面流畅:
1. 高性能渲染
UI框架采用高性能渲染技术,如虚拟DOM、Canvas等,确保界面在复杂操作下仍能保持流畅。虚拟DOM技术通过对比新旧DOM,只更新变化的部分,减少页面重绘和回流,从而提高性能。
2. 优化动画效果
UI框架内置的动画效果经过精心优化,确保在动画过程中不会出现卡顿、掉帧等问题。开发者可以根据需求调整动画参数,实现个性化的动画效果。
3. 资源压缩与缓存
UI框架支持资源压缩和缓存,减少页面加载时间。开发者可以通过压缩图片、合并CSS/JS文件等方式,降低页面体积。同时,浏览器缓存机制可以确保用户在下次访问时,部分资源无需重新加载。
UI框架让互动更丰富
丰富的互动体验是社交媒体平台的核心价值。UI框架通过以下方式实现互动更丰富:
1. 丰富的交互组件
UI框架提供了丰富的交互组件,如输入框、按钮、滑块等。这些组件支持多种交互方式,如点击、拖动、长按等,满足不同场景下的需求。
2. 个性化定制
UI框架支持个性化定制,开发者可以根据用户需求调整组件样式、交互效果等。例如,针对不同年龄段的用户,可以设计不同的主题风格和交互方式。
3. 开放式API
UI框架提供开放式API,方便开发者扩展功能。开发者可以利用这些API实现自定义组件、功能模块等,为用户提供更多样化的体验。
总结
UI框架在社交媒体后台发挥着至关重要的作用。它不仅让界面更流畅,还让互动更丰富。随着技术的不断发展,UI框架将不断优化,为用户提供更加优质的体验。
